Working Principles

The PI2EQX3211BHEX is designed to improve signal integrity in high-speed data transmission. It utilizes advanced equalization techniques to compensate for signal degradation caused by transmission line losses, reflections, and inter-symbol interference. By conditioning the incoming signals, it ensures reliable and error-free data transmission.

Q4: How does PI2EQX3211BHEX enhance signal integrity? A4: PI2EQX3211BHEX enhances signal integrity by compensating for signal degradation caused by transmission line losses, reflections, and inter-symbol interference. It provides adaptive equalization and programmable output swing to optimize signal quality.
